namespace cros_disks {
// The d-bus server for the cros-disks daemon.
//
// Example Usage:
//
// DBus::Connection server_conn = DBus::Connection::SystemBus();
// server_conn.request_name("org.chromium.CrosDisks");
// CrosDisksServer* server = new(std::nothrow) CrosDisksServer(server_conn);
//
// At this point the server should be attached to the main loop.
//
class CrosDisksServer : public org::chromium::CrosDisks_adaptor,
public DBus::IntrospectableAdaptor,
public DBus::ObjectAdaptor {
public:
CrosDisksServer(DBus::Connection& connection);
virtual ~CrosDisksServer();
// A method for checking if the daemon is running. Always returns true.
virtual bool IsAlive(DBus::Error& error); // NOLINT
// Unmounts a device when invoked.
virtual void FilesystemUnmount(const std::vector<std::string>& mountOptions,
DBus::Error& error); // NOLINT
// Mounts a device when invoked.
virtual void FilesystemMount(const std::string& nullArgument,
const std::vector<std::string>& mountOptions,
DBus::Error& error); // NOLINT
// Returns a description of every disk device attached to the sytem.
virtual DBusDisks GetAll(DBus::Error& error); // NOLINT
};
} // namespace cros_disks
